The fool calls it a day…
I’ve always been aware that this venture was on a knife edge, with success or failure but a moment away. In retrospect, failure was a grinding inevitability, from the moment I thought “I’ll just eat when I feel I need to”. The end result of that strategy was an inability to turn the pedals enough to cover the miles required. I cannot eat fast enough to build up reserves and eating takes time away from turning the pedals.
I did manage 20% of the distance in 20% of the time within world record time. Pity about those kebabs and pizza…
As for success and failure, it’s a matter of perspective. I am hugely pleased and proud to have spotted the possibility and gone for it. My gratitude to all those who helped and supported knows no bounds and my only concern is that I may have let you all down. I will gladly cycle with any of you in future, however, I will not be trying this again…
